Most car rental outfits do not rent to those under the age of 18, and some do not rent to those under 25. If they do allow younger people to rent, the rate will be very high. Certain locations don’t let senior citizens rent cars. Discuss any age restrictions when you book your reservation.

If you want to adjust quickly to an unfamiliar time zone, try to stay awake until 8pm local time. Though you may be tired, succumbing to sleep earlier than you should may end up making your jet lag worse because you have not allowed your body to recalibrate.

Pack extra passport photos when traveling. It can take a while to get your passport replaced when it has been stolen or lost. When you carry a spare photo of yourself, you will quicken the process. In addition, carry whatever is needed to get a new passport.

When you enter a new country, avoid exchanging currency. Check with your bank before you leave, and notify them you are traveling overseas. They will help you find the best way to purchase and also let you know the exchange rates for using your credit card or ATM overseas. The best way is to use an ATM at a bank to get your foreign currency. Often you will find that these machines have a better rate and will be cheaper overall than going to a currency exchange.
